RBK50 is the model number of a "Kit" containing one RBR50 router and one RBS50 statellite. (K stands for Kit).
Telnet has not been an option for some time on any Orbi product.
Further, there is no method (even using telnet) that will create separate SSIDs for 2.4G and 5G channels. Years ago, there was a telnet hack that could do so, but the hack stopped working with one of the firmware releases.
Over 90% of Internet of Things (IoT) devices connect by simply following the setup process. For those few that struggle, there are some workarounds.
Perhaps if you describe the product, someone will have experience with it and offer advice.
